In a wok, you can stir-fry meat strips and wok vegetables at a high temperature. Most woks have a thick bottom. If you cook on induction, the cooktop heats up the bottom of the wok in no time. This way, you can quickly get started and you shorten your preparation time. A wok often has a 28cm diameter and a higher edge. You can easily flip ingredients this way, so they don't end up on the cooktop.
